How we’re different?
Many whiskies take their flavour from just one or two barrels, but we mature Grant’s Triple Wood in three different types of cask. 12 Year Old’s third barrel is a Sherry cask, that delivers the award winning, delicious sweet spice flavour.

Nose
Sweet and sherry-like, with dried fruits. Subtle woody notes. And malty undertones.
Taste
Vanilla, honey and spice. All mixed together for a rich, sweet flavour. Aged grains and peated malt add depth, too.
Finish
Long, soothing and warm. A feeling you won’t want to rush.

How to serve?
At Grant’s we garnish using a slice of orange or twist of orange peel to enhance our whisky’s creamy fruity flavours.
-Grant’s Rocks – Triple Wood 12 year old works perfectly on its own or with ice. .
-Grant’s and Soda - is our twist on the ever-popular highball which helps enhance the creamy notes in our Triple Wood 12.

William Grant & Sons, Ltd. is an independent family-owned distiller headquartered in the United Kingdom and founded by William Grant in 1887. Today, the luxury spirits company is run by the fifth generation of his family and distils some of the world’s leading brands of Scotch whisky, including the world’s favourite single malt Glenfiddich®, The Balvenie® range of handcrafted single malts and the world’s third largest blended Scotch Grant’s® Whisky as well as other iconic spirits brands such as Hendrick’s® Gin, Sailor Jerry® Spiced Rum, Tullamore D.E.W Smooth Irish Whiskey, Monkey Shoulder Made for Mixing Whisky and Drambuie Isle of Skye Liqueur.
